Application Security Testing

Comprehensive security testing for thick and thin client applications across various platforms and technologies. Identify vulnerabilities in desktop, enterprise, and custom applications.

Request Assessment

Applications We Test

Desktop Applications
Windows, macOS, and Linux desktop applications including .NET, Java, C++, and Electron-based applications.
Enterprise Applications
ERP systems, CRM platforms, and custom enterprise software with complex business logic and integrations.
Thick Client Applications
Client-server applications with rich user interfaces and local data processing capabilities.

Key Testing Areas

Authentication & Authorization

  • • Credential storage security
  • • Session management flaws
  • • Privilege escalation vulnerabilities
  • • Multi-factor authentication bypass

Data Security

  • • Local data storage encryption
  • • Database connection security
  • • Sensitive data exposure
  • • Data transmission protection

Code Security

  • • Buffer overflow vulnerabilities
  • • Injection attack vectors
  • • Memory corruption issues
  • • Reverse engineering protection

Runtime Security

  • • Dynamic analysis testing
  • • Runtime manipulation attempts
  • • Process injection vulnerabilities
  • • Anti-debugging mechanisms

Secure Your Applications

Protect your enterprise and desktop applications with comprehensive security testing from PenteraX.